Fern Leaf Peony is a herbaceous perennial plant valued for its finely divided foliage and seasonal ornamental blooms. It grows well in temperate climates with cool winters and adapts to garden beds, borders, and landscape planting. The plant prefers well drained soil, moderate moisture, and open sunny locations for steady growth.

Specifications
-
Scientific Name: Paeonia tenuifolia
-
Common Name (US): Fernleaf Peony Seeds
-
Seed Type / Variety: Ornamental perennial species
-
Growth Habit: Upright herbaceous perennial
-
USDA Zones: 4 to 8
-
Planting Season: Fall or early spring
-
Growing Season: Spring to summer
-
Sowing Season: September to November or March to April
-
Germination: 60 to 90 days, cold stratification beneficial
-
Sunlight: Full sun
-
Soil: Well drained, moderately fertile soil
-
Watering: Moderate moisture
-
Mature Size: 30 to 60 cm height
-
Plant Spacing: 45 to 60 cm
